The co-founder of Caraway Therapeutics Inc. sued in Delaware's Court of Chancery on Tuesday for an appraisal of his shares following the company's November merger with a subsidiary of pharmaceutical giant Merck, alleging that it "was an unfair cash-out transaction" and that he is owed at least a million more shares.
